THE DOORS-STUDY OF ON-PUMP VERSUS OFF-PUMP CORONARY ARTERY BYPASS GRAFTING- A POST HOC ANALYSIS OF METHODS FOR MULTIPLE IMPUTATION OF MISSING DATA IN ECONOMIC EVALUATION

OBJECTIVES: A cost-utility analysis was conducted alongside the Danish On-pump Off-pump Randomization Study (DOORS) based on the intention to treat principle. METHODS: A post hoc analysis of the problem of missing data was addressed by multiple imputation using the conditional Gaussian as well as the chained equation approach. Both methods where applied using two different models (representing a data-driven respectively a clinical reasoning selection strategy). RESULTS: The cost-effectiveness acceptability curve for the complete case analysis (n=779) showed 88 % probability of OPCAB being cost-effective at a threshold value of £30.000 per QALY. In analyses based on the conditional Gaussians approach and the chained equations approach to multiple imputation the results was 73-75 %. CONCLUSIONS: The result of the previously published complete-case analysis of the cost-effectiveness of OPCAB versus CCABG was reinforced by this post hoc analysis of the uncertainty due to missing data. The analysis showed that the conditional Gaussian approach and the chained equations approach produced similar results Evidence about the long term cost-effectiveness of OPCAB versus CCABG is warranted.
